Four 'humanoid' figures from Linnaeus's 'Academic delights' mb-code 1238622 View showing the Church ofFour 'humanoid' figures: (L R) Troglodyta Bontu, Lucifer Aldrovandi, Satyrus Tulpii and Pygmaeus Edwardi from thesis CV 'Anthropomorpha' by Christianus Emmanuel Hoppius, 1760, published in volume 6 of Amoenitates academicae (Stockholm, 1763). Amoenitates academicae ('Academic delights', 10 volumes, 1749 1790) was published in Carl Linnaeus's name, and edited by him (vols 1 7) and J C D Schreber (vols 8 10).
